准备工作

在开始上传文件之前,您需要确保以下几点:
- 服务器已经安装并配置了FTP(文件传输协议)服务器软件,如FileZilla Server、vsFTPd等。
- 您拥有服务器上的登录权限,包括用户名和密码。
- 您已了解FTP服务器的IP地址或域名。
使用FTP客户端上传文件
以下以FileZilla为例,介绍如何使用FTP客户端上传文件到服务器:
- 打开FileZilla,输入FTP服务器的IP地址或域名,端口号(默认为21),用户名和密码。
- 点击“连接”按钮,稍等片刻,如果连接成功,左侧将显示服务器上的文件目录结构,右侧显示本地计算机的文件目录结构。
- 在本地计算机上选择要上传的文件,拖拽到服务器对应的目录中,或者点击服务器目录,选择“上传”按钮,选择文件上传。
使用SSH客户端上传文件
如果您使用SSH客户端(如PuTTY)上传文件,可以按照以下步骤操作:

- 打开PuTTY,输入FTP服务器的IP地址或域名,选择SSH协议。
- 点击“Open”按钮,连接服务器。
- 连接成功后,使用以下命令上传文件:
put 本地文件路径 服务器文件路径
将本地文件example.txt上传到服务器的/home/user目录下,可以输入以下命令:
put example.txt /home/user/example.txt
使用SFTP客户端上传文件
以下以WinSCP为例,介绍如何使用SFTP客户端上传文件到服务器:
- 打开WinSCP,输入FTP服务器的IP地址或域名,端口号(默认为22),用户名和密码。
- 点击“登录”按钮,稍等片刻,如果连接成功,左侧将显示服务器上的文件目录结构,右侧显示本地计算机的文件目录结构。
- 在本地计算机上选择要上传的文件,拖拽到服务器对应的目录中,或者点击服务器目录,选择“上传”按钮,选择文件上传。
注意事项
- 在上传文件之前,请确保文件权限设置正确,避免上传失败。
- 如果您上传的是敏感文件,请确保文件加密,如使用SFTP或SSH。
- 定期检查服务器磁盘空间,避免上传大文件导致磁盘空间不足。
相关问答FAQs:

Q1:如何检查FTP服务器是否正常运行? A1:您可以尝试使用FTP客户端连接服务器,如果能够成功连接,则说明FTP服务器正常运行,如果连接失败,可能是服务器配置错误或网络问题。
Q2:如何上传大文件到服务器? A2:上传大文件时,建议使用SFTP或SSH协议,因为这些协议具有更好的安全性和稳定性,在传输过程中,请确保网络连接稳定,避免传输中断。

